    Enable BSR in Log2 functions
    
    This patch edits RADEONLog2 and ATILog2 to use the x86 BSR instruction instead
    of looping through bits. It should provide a somewhat of a speed increase in
    this function on x86 and AMD64 architectures.
    
    Note: the BSR instruction was added with the 80386 CPU and is therefore not
    compatible with earlier CPUs, though I highly doubt it's even possible to use a
    286 in conjunction with a Radeon.
    
    The inline assembly also works with Intel's compiler (icc).

diff --git a/src/radeon_exa.c b/src/radeon_exa.c
index 4da4841..a6ededa 100644
--- a/src/radeon_exa.c
+++ b/src/radeon_exa.c
@@ -99,10 +99,17 @@ static __inline__ int
 RADEONLog2(int val)
 {
 	int bits;
-
+#if (defined __i386__ || defined __x86_64__) && (defined __GNUC__)
+	__asm volatile("bsrl	%1, %0"
+		: "=r" (bits)
+		: "c" (val)
+	);
+	return bits;
+#else
 	for (bits = 0; val != 0; val >>= 1, ++bits)
 		;
 	return bits - 1;
+#endif
 }
